Since they're low impedance, they're not triggering the high gain mode for the amp. Try detaching the cable, plugging just the cable into the phone, then attaching the earphones. If you go into the Hi-Fi DAC settings it should then say "An external audio device is connected" rather than "Normal audio device"

The DAC Fix app works to activate the ESS DAC on all apps, but it doesn't do anything in terms of getting high gain from the amp. An alternative for those who don't have detachable cables (or don't want to keep using that method) is a headphone jack extender. You just plug the extender into the phone first, then plug your headphones into the extender. Something like this works:
